Embracing Freedom: Ivy Queen's Anthem of Independence
Ivy Queen's song "Soy Libre" is a powerful declaration of personal freedom and independence. The lyrics invite listeners to embrace a lifestyle free from constraints and expectations, particularly in romantic relationships. Ivy Queen, known as "La Caballota" and "La Diva," uses her commanding voice to assert her autonomy, emphasizing that she is not to be caged or controlled by anyone. The song's invitation to enjoy life and love without restrictions is a central theme, as she encourages her partner to respect her independence and not become possessive or demanding.
The song's lyrics are filled with metaphors and imagery that highlight the importance of living in the moment and enjoying life to the fullest. Ivy Queen's invitation to "do everything you want" and "adult mischief" suggests a carefree and adventurous spirit, while the repeated refrain "Soy libre" reinforces her commitment to living life on her own terms. The song's upbeat tempo and catchy rhythm further enhance its message of liberation and joy, making it an anthem for those who value their freedom and individuality.
Culturally, "Soy Libre" resonates with many who seek to break free from traditional gender roles and societal expectations. Ivy Queen, a pioneering figure in the reggaeton genre, has long been an advocate for women's empowerment and self-expression. Her music often challenges norms and encourages listeners to embrace their true selves. In "Soy Libre," she continues this legacy, offering a message of empowerment and self-determination that is both inspiring and relatable.
